The You Need a Budget (YNAB) app for Mac is a robust personal finance tool designed to help users manage their money effectively. It offers features like real-time expense tracking, easy budgeting, and goal setting. Users can sync bank transactions, schedule bills, and oversee multiple accounts from a single dashboard. The app emphasizes debt payoff strategies and encourages savers to assign every dollar a purpose. Its educational tutorials and user-friendly interface make financial management accessible for everyone.
🥳 Pros
- YNAB’s proactive budgeting approach prevents overspending.
- Provides comprehensive reports to understand your spending patterns.
🥺 Cons
- The learning curve can be steep for non-tech savvy users.
- Some users may find it quirky to budget every single dollar in advance.

Goodbudget is a personalized budgeting application for Mac users, aiming to assist with efficient financial management. It helps to track spending, plan budgets, and synchronize data across multiple devices. The app incorporates an envelope budgeting method to allow easy categorizing of transactions. Goodbudget provides insight into spending habits and offers forecasting tools for future planning. Available also on other platforms, saving an effort to switch between devices.
🥳 Pros
- Implements the envelope system digitally, helping users control spending.
- Provides good cross-platform compatibility.
🥺 Cons
- Transactions must be entered manually, which could be time-consuming.
- The free version has limitations on the number of envelopes and accounts.

EveryDollar is a user-friendly budgeting app compatible with Mac devices. Developed by financial expert Dave Ramsey, this app allows users to create a customized monthly budget, track their spending, and plan for future expenses. Users can also connect their bank accounts for streamlined expense tracking. With the aim to promote financial health, EveryDollar offers both free and paid versions, the latter offering added features like automatic transaction import.
🥳 Pros
- User-friendly design and simple user interface make for easy budgeting.
- Focuses on zero-based budgeting to ensure every dollar is allocated a job.
🥺 Cons
- Requires a subscription to connect with your bank account.
- Not as feature-rich as some of its competitors.
